How to prepare for a job interview at RAC
β¨Know Your Stuff
Make sure you brush up on your mechanical knowledge and vehicle diagnostics. Be ready to discuss specific repairs you've handled in the past, as well as any tricky situations you've navigated. This will show that youβre not just qualified but also experienced.
β¨Customer Service is Key
Since this role emphasises customer service, think of examples where you've gone above and beyond for a customer. Prepare to share how you handle difficult situations and ensure customer satisfaction, as this will highlight your ability to represent the company positively.
β¨Show Your Problem-Solving Skills
Be prepared to answer scenario-based questions that test your problem-solving abilities. Think about how you would approach common roadside issues and articulate your thought process clearly. This will demonstrate your critical thinking and adaptability.
